Output b318d70d91fe1f0b307c227a64b0aaf9b8f573d171a4ac9a1779c344c0bfbb95:1

value
8507100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69d7ac72a4bf9c3ffc0e2e60ee221729e3181fc4 OP_EQUAL
address
3BLfExB2wEeJaXUer6V7VatWTjjFr4wHBH
transaction
b318d70d91fe1f0b307c227a64b0aaf9b8f573d171a4ac9a1779c344c0bfbb95
confirmations
284559
spent
true